How much do weekend telecare rn j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end telecare rn in Miami, FL is $40.89,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$27.84 and $51.97 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ges faced by Weekend Telecare RNs, and how can they successfully manage them?

Weekend Telecare RNs often face the challenge of managing a high volume of patient calls and making critical clinical decisions remotely, sometimes with limited on-site support. They need to quickly assess patient needs, prioritize care, and provide clear instructions for next steps, all while maintaining thorough documentation. Successful Weekend Telecare RNs rely on strong communication, clinical judgment, and the ability to stay organized under pressure. Collaborating closely with physicians, care coordinators, and other healthcare professionals is essential to ensure continuity of care and positive patient outcomes.

What is the difference between Weekend Telecare Rn vs Weekend Telehealth Nurse?

AspectWeekend Telecare RnWeekend Telehealth Nurse
CredentialsRegistered Nurse (RN) licenseRegistered Nurse (RN) license
Work EnvironmentRemote patient monitoring, telephonic consultationsRemote patient assessments, virtual visits
Employer & IndustryHospitals, telehealth companies, healthcare providersTelehealth platforms, healthcare organizations
Common Search IntentWeekend RN telehealth jobs, remote RN weekend shiftsWeekend telehealth nursing roles, virtual nurse jobs

Weekend Telecare Rn and Weekend Telehealth Nurse roles both require RN licensure and involve remote patient care. The main difference lies in their focus: Weekend Telecare Rn often emphasizes telephonic patient monitoring and follow-up, while Weekend Telehealth Nurse may involve more direct virtual assessments and consultations. Both roles are integral to telehealth services, providing flexible weekend shifts for registered nurses in the growing telehealth industry.

What are Weekend Telecare RNs?

Weekend Telecare RNs are registered nurses who provide remote healthcare services, such as patient assessment, education, and support, over the phone or via digital platforms specifically during weekends. They often work for hospitals, clinics, or telehealth companies, helping manage patient concerns, triage symptoms, and offer medical advice outside normal business hours. Their role is crucial in ensuring patients receive timely care and guidance even when in-person services may be limited.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Weekend Telecare RN,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Weekend Telecare RN, you need a valid RN license, strong clinical assessment abilities, and experience in remote or telehealth care settings. Familiarity with telehealth platforms, electronic health records (EHRs), and secure communication systems is essential. Exceptional communication, critical thinking, and the ability to work independently are standout soft skills in this role. These competencies ensure safe, effective patient care and timely interventions during non-traditional hours when in-person resources may be limited.
